bat腳本在特定目錄中啟動git bash窗口,并執(zhí)行命令
需求
簡化在項目目錄中輸入git命令。
先右擊打開git-bash窗口,然后還要cd到項目目錄中,最后輸入要執(zhí)行的命令。
個人感覺很麻煩,所以就想用bat腳本解決,減少重復工作量。
實現(xiàn)一
start C:\Program" "Files\Git\git-bash.exe --cd=D:\dev\project -c "ls && npm run dev"參數(shù)說明
start 用于啟動一個窗口
C:\Program" "Files\Git\git-bash.exe 是git-bash的路徑,注意路徑中間的空格要用引號包起來
--cd=D:\dev\project 指定git-bash的啟動目錄為D:\dev\project
-c 設置啟動參數(shù),各個啟動參數(shù)用&&分隔
ls 和 npm run dev 是要啟動的命令
特點
繁瑣,不靈活

實現(xiàn)二
start "" "C:\Program Files\Git\git-bash.exe" -c "cd D:/dev/project && ls;bash"參數(shù)說明
"" 用于執(zhí)行計算機空白符
cd D:\dev\project 和 npm run dev 是要啟動的命令
;bash 結尾符,防止git-bash窗口關閉
特點
需要在結尾加 ;bash 防止窗口關閉(易忘)

評論
圖片
表情
